MySQL是世界上最流行的关系型数据库管理系统之一,特别是在Web应用程序中,它的使用非常广泛。这个压缩包文件"MySQL-client-server-5.6.26-1.linux_glibc2.5.x86_64.rar"包含了MySQL 5.6.26版本的服务器端和客户端组件,适用于基于Linux的系统,特别是那些使用glibc 2.5库的x86_64架构环境,如CentOS。 我们来深入了解MySQL Server。MySQL Server是MySQL的核心组件,它负责处理数据库的存储、查询和管理。在5.6.26版本中,引入了许多性能优化和功能增强,例如InnoDB存储引擎的改进,提供更好的事务处理能力、行级锁定和ACID合规性。此外,还有SQL查询优化器的更新,以提高查询效率,以及对大型数据集的支持。 "MySQL-server-5.6.26-1.linux_glibc2.5.x86_64.rpm"文件是RPM包,这是Red Hat Package Manager(RPM)格式的软件包,通常用于在基于RPM的Linux发行版上安装软件。在CentOS系统上,你可以使用`rpm`或`yum`命令来安装这个服务器组件。安装过程中,系统会自动处理依赖关系,并配置必要的服务启动和管理系统。 接下来是MySQL Client,它是与MySQL Server进行交互的工具集。"MySQL-client-5.6.26-1.linux_glibc2.5.x86_64.rpm"包含了一系列命令行工具,如`mysql`(用于执行SQL查询)、`mysqldump`(用于数据库备份)、`mysqladmin`(用于服务器管理任务)等。这些工具使得用户可以在终端中执行各种数据库操作,而无需图形化界面。同样,这个客户端RPM包也可以通过RPM命令或者`yum`进行安装。 在部署MySQL 5.6.26时,你需要确保你的系统满足所有硬件和软件需求,包括足够的内存、磁盘空间以及兼容的库。安装完成后,你需要配置MySQL Server,这通常涉及设置root用户的密码、选择安全选项、调整服务器的配置参数以适应你的工作负载。 在安全管理方面,MySQL 5.6提供了增强的安全特性,如更严格的默认权限设置、加密连接支持以及审计日志功能。你应该定期更新你的MySQL版本以获取最新的安全补丁。 这个压缩包提供了一套完整的MySQL 5.6.26环境,包括用于处理数据库的服务器端和用于与服务器通信的客户端工具。对于开发者和系统管理员来说,理解如何安装、配置和管理MySQL Server及其客户端是至关重要的技能。在Linux环境中,熟练掌握RPM包管理和数据库管理将极大地提升你的IT专业能力。
- 1
- 粉丝: 209
- 资源: 10
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助